Barton College vs. New England Tech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Barton College or New England Tech?

  • Barton College is 7.1% more expensive to attend than New England Tech for in-state tuition ($35,600.00 vs. $33,225.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 7.1% higher at Barton College than New England Institute of Technology ($35,600.00 vs. $33,225.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Barton College than New England Tech ($23,804 vs. $36,714)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Barton College are 30.6% lower than costs at New England Institute of Technology ($13,050 vs. $17,040)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Barton College than New England Institute of Technology (100% vs. 87%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Barton College students is 108.9% larger than aid received New England Institute of Technology ($24,334 vs. $11,646)

Barton College vs. New England Tech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Barton College or New England Tech?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between New England Tech and Barton College.

  • Graduates from New England Institute of Technology earn on average $4,200 more per year than Barton College graduates after ten years. ($42,900 vs. $38,700)
  • New England Institute of Technology students graduate with a $7,000 lower median federal student loan debt than Barton College graduates. ($20,000 vs. $27,000)
  • New England Tech graduates are paying $73 less per month on federal student loans than Barton College graduates. ($206 vs. $279)
  • More Barton College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former New England Tech students, three years after graduation. (52% vs. 49%)
